The Government of B.C. is investing in student housing as part of Homes for BC, a 10-year housing plan with 11,700 new on-campus student beds already built or underway.
Through government loans and grants, and institutional self-financing, many student housing projects are completed or underway, providing students with more affordable housing options while they pursue public post-secondary education and skills training.
Students who choose to live in on-campus housing sign a student housing agreement during their stay. Through collaboration with student associations and public post-secondary institutions, a set of leading practices have been developed to assist institutions when creating or revising contracts and policies.
